Output 109db13a5801511f0acbcc5419af74af332648fd65c5eedda81cdfe3e00e01ec:12

value
55682
script pubkey
OP_0 OP_PUSHBYTES_20 9d5b6d571626bbaa6a0dc4d8ef96da75d9e227c1
address
bc1qn4dk64cky6a656sdcnvwl9k6whv7yf7pkads9y
transaction
109db13a5801511f0acbcc5419af74af332648fd65c5eedda81cdfe3e00e01ec
confirmations
56853
spent
true